Transaction 85875147e7a4c6846861337ea65fe3c9fdc471dfb837406618295e1e6c8438d1
1 Input
1 Output
-
85875147e7a4c6846861337ea65fe3c9fdc471dfb837406618295e1e6c8438d1:0
- value
- 664012
- script pubkey
- OP_0 OP_PUSHBYTES_20 31cc6395ca8574fe0a96eadcf933c3ad368db6a3
- address
- bc1qx8xx89w2s460uz5katw0jv7r45mgmd4rjnyqvw